Transponder Keys

Modern audi replacement key cost uk models come with transponders. This key type is designed to communicate via radio signals to your car's immobilizer system. It is a great way to prevent vehicle burglary. It is not foolproof and there are ways to steal vehicles.

These keys look similar to conventional car keys, but they feature a unique chip inside. The transponder chip sends a signal from the ignition to the car's computer once the key is put in. If the signal is not the identical, the car will not start.

This kind of technology has been in use since 1993, and has cut down on the amount of theft that occurs in cars by 70 percent. If you own transponder keys it is crucial to keep track of it to ensure that you do not lose it. In addition, it is important to have a spare key in the event that your original key is damaged or lost.

While the advantages of a transponder keys are substantial, they can be more difficult to replace than traditional keys. Professional locksmiths have the tools required to duplicate the transponder key. They can also program the new transponder key into your vehicle making the process simpler and quicker.

Key Replacement

If you lose your car keys, it's usually possible to replace them at a minimal cost. However the type of key you own will determine how the cost to replace it will be. This is especially relevant for cars with a transponder chip that is built into the key. This chip emits a signal which is recognized by the car's computer and if it's not there, the car will not start. Replacing this kind of key can be very expensive however, you can cut down the cost by bringing in an old one that isn't a transponder.

A regular metal key usually is less expensive to replace, since it does not have a special chip. This type of key is easily replaced by an auto locksmith or at your local hardware store. However, it will need to be programmed with your vehicle. It is best to leave this task to the professionals.
